Laminar Research Previews Snow in XP12

Laminar Research has recently taken on their social media to share some more previews of the upcoming X-Plane 12 simulator.

This time, the developer shared two previews showing a snowy scenario, presumably somewhere in North America. The previews also show how the new volumetric sky and clouds behave.

Further to the past a bit, the developer also shared some previews comparing the current X-Plane 11 engine and textures and X-Plane 12 engine and textures. The previews are showing the Innsbruck Airport in the same scenario.

X-Plane 12, formerly known as “The Next Generation of X-Plane” is an upcoming simulator by Laminar Research announced during the Flight Sim Expo 2021. It should bring new, improved graphics, seasons, new default Airbus A330 aircraft, and much more.
